April 4, 2019SEC MSRDTO:Banks, Investment Houses, Investing Public and All Interested Parties   FOR:Request for Comments on the Proposed Guidelines on the Issuance of Social Bonds under the ASEAN Social Bonds Standards in the Philippines NOTICEThe Securities and Exchange Commission intends to issue Guidelines on the Issuance of Social Bonds under the ASEAN Social Bonds Standards in the Philippines. Hence, the Commission is inviting banks, investment houses, the investing public and other interested parties to submit their views, comments and inputs to the proposed guidelines.
